YEREVAN, MAY 14, ARMENPRESS: On May 16 Armenia is going to assume its first chairmanship of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e. As reports Armenpress referring to official website of the Council of Europe, the handover of the Chairmanship from Andorra to Armenia will take place during the 123rd Session of the Committee of Ministers, in Strasbourg. The Republic of Armenia is honoured to assume its first chairmanship of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e, considering it as a further opportunity to bring its contribution to the overall goal of strengthening and consolidating democratic practices in Europe.

The priorities as well as objectives of the Armenian Chairmanship have been defined in response to the challenges that the Council of Europe member States are facing today with regard to the protection of human rights, the further strengthening of democracy and the respect of the rule of law. During its chairmanship, Armenia will endeavour to bring its contribution to strengthening the capabilities of the Organisation and to maximising the efforts in addressing the challenges in the Council of Europe’s fields of excellence, with specific focus on issues which are the most pertinent and require immediate action.At the same time, the Armenian Chairmanship will support the ongoing reform processes of the Organisation initiated by the Secretary General.The Armenian Chairmanship will pursue the following goals:

· combating racism and xenophobia in Europe; promoting European values through intercultural dialogue;

· strengthening European standards on human rights and on the rule of law;

· fostering democratic societies;

· reinforcing the role of the Council of Europe in the European architecture.

Armenia will handover the Chairmanship of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e to Austria at the meeting of the Committee of Ministers in Strasbourg, on 13 November (the date to be confirmed).
